Insulation and thermal performance Colorado Springs winters can dip good below freezing, and lots homes have garages hooked up to dwelling areas. Insulation is no longer a luxurious. What concerns is R-significance and in which the door meets the body. For such a lot detached unmarried-auto doorways, an R-value between 6 and 12 is affordable. For connected garages subsequent to conditioned rooms, aim larger. Insulated metal doors packed with polyurethane or polystyrene be offering completely different exchange-offs.

Polyurethane tends to have better R-values according to inch and bonds to the metal skins, giving a stiffer, greater sturdy panel. Polystyrene is more affordable and nevertheless constructive, yet panels can flex greater and you would detect a one-of-a-kind acoustical signature whilst the door closes. If the storage is a workshop, noise handle may be as very important as thermal keep watch over, so factor each into your choice.

Materials, sturdiness, and aesthetics Wood appears to be like extremely good but needs repairs less than Colorado solar and spring winds. Aluminum is light-weight and resists rust, yet can dent comfortably, which subjects in the event you park tight. Steeled, insulated sectional doors are the maximum time-honored setting up I perform seeing that they stability check, sturdiness, and insulation.

Garage door finishes now mimic different components intently. You will have an insulated metal door with a faux-wooden grain that holds as much as UV and moisture. That’s why I advocate evaluating finish samples on the space, not in the shop. Light reflecting off Colorado Springs’ excessive sun shows flaws that aren’t seen under retailer lights.

Hardware and tracks Many owners feel the door itself is the complete mission, however the hardware concerns equally. Cables, springs, hinges, and tracks put on based on usage and setting up precision. Torsion springs are fundamental on maximum residential doors in view that they supply tender operation and secure counterbalance, yet spring sizing is a special calculation. Too robust and the door flies open; too weak and it slams. A good storage door deploy contains measuring door weight, confirming spring cycle lifestyles, and testing stability.

Tracks may still be stage and plumb. I once visited a house where the old installer used a track from an off-the-shelf package but didn’t notch the header accurately. Openers and shrewd integration The conception of a intelligent garage controller used to intend a Wi-Fi adapter that advised you no matter if the door was once open. Now a complete opener can contain integrated cameras, battery backup, and improved protection traits. For Colorado Springs, battery backup subjects. Power outages at some point of wind storms aren't infrequent, and a generic opener with out backup turns into a guide chore.

My rule of thumb: once you plan to combine with a good residence, purchase the opener and the controller mutually from the manufacturing unit or elect a authentic third-celebration controller that continues regional keep watch over qualities. Remote-handiest recommendations that remember fully on cloud products and services create recovery troubles after an outage or when the vendor discontinues guide.

Noise management is relatively principal for attached buildings. Belt-force openers have fewer vibration lawsuits than chain drives. I’ve observed house owners substitute chain drives with belt drives and get speedy relief inside the upstairs spouse and children room.

Common failure modes and ways to avoid future fix calls Garage Door Repair Colorado Springs calls tend to cluster round several concerns. Springs attaining the quit of life is the maximum established, adopted through broken cables, worn rollers, and misaligned sensors. Preventive measures embody:

    Choosing springs rated for a bigger cycle lifestyles while you use the door extra than typical. Replacing rollers with sealed bearings as opposed to nylon bushings to cut back friction. Installing climate tight seals and threshold gaskets to ward off water intrusion and reduce drafts. Performing an annual renovation cost, which need to encompass lubrication of rollers and hinges, inspection of cables, and testing of the opener’s defense reversal.

A short note on warranties and transfers Warranties may also be confusing. Manufacturers typically cowl drapery defects, whilst installers warrant workmanship. Ask how long both assurance lasts, what stipulations void the guarantee, and even if the warranty transfers to a new home-owner. Transferable warranties add fee at resale, peculiarly for patrons who're cautious of substitute prices down the street.
